Market Impact

German Chemical Industry Association Outlines the Effects of the Ukraine War

The German Chemical Industry Association (VCI) has stated that the industry's expectations from the beginning of the year for the business outlook in 2022 have been overturned due to Russia’s invasion of Ukraine. It further mentions that 70 % of companies are facing major problems in their business with the explosion of energy prices and also warned that an import ban on Russian natural gas would lead to massive consequences for the chemical and pharmaceutical industry.

Next-Gen Control Technology

AI Autonomously Runs Chemical Plant for 35 Days

In a field test, a chemical plant in Japan ran autonomously for 35 days with the assistance of an artificial intelligence (AI) solution developed by Yokogawa and the Nara Institute of Science and Technology. The next-generation control technology is capable of taking into account numerous factors such as quality, yield, energy saving, and sudden disturbances.

Germany: Artificial Intelligence

Predicting Reaction Results: Machines Learn Chemistry

In the production of chemical compounds, the success of each individual reaction depends on numerous parameters. It is not always possible, even for experienced chemists, to predict whether a reaction will take place and how well it will work. In order to remedy this situation, chemists and computer scientists from the University of Münster have now developed a tool based on artificial intelligence. The study has been published in the journal ‘Chem’.
